Common hot water heater emergencies and also just how to handle them


Inadequate hot water


It might be that the water heating system can't sustain the warm water demand for your home. You might upgrade your water heating unit to one with a bigger capacity.

Rising and fall water temperature level.


Your water heating unit can begin creating water of different temperature levels generally ice hot or cold warm. There could be a need to change either the home heating or the thermostat device of your water heating unit.

Leaking hot water heater tank.


A leaking tank could be an indicator of deterioration. It might create damages to the flooring, wall surface and electrical gadgets around it. You could even be at risk of having your apartment flooded. In this situation, you need to turn off your water heater, permit it to cool off, as well as carefully look for the source of the issue. Sometimes, all you need to do is to tighten up a few screws or pipeline connections in cases of minor leaks. However if this doesn't work and also the leak continues, you may need to employ the solutions of a professional for an appropriate replacement.

Tarnished or odiferous water


When this occurs, you require to recognize if the issue is from the storage tank or the water source. If there is no amusing scent when you run cold water, then you are certain that it is your hot water heater that is malfunctioning. The smelly water can be caused by rust or the buildup of microorganisms or debris in the hot water heater storage tank. You can try flushing out your tank or changing the anode if the problem continues once you observe this. The function of the anode is to clear out microorganisms from your tank. Considering that the anode rod substitute calls for a comprehensive expertise of your water heating unit, you will require the help of a specialist.

What Type of Water Heater Do You Have?


Before we begin it’s first important that you identify the type of water heater you have on your property. There are two main types of water heaters out there: conventional and high efficiency.



Both of these types of products typically use either gas or electricity to heat power. There are also solar water heaters that use a thermal collector on the roof or yard to heat the water.



While these models are not as common, they can cut heating costs in half. In this article, we will focus on conventional and high efficiency.


How Do My Electric and Gas Water Heater Work?


Though they look similar, electric and gas water heaters work very differently. It’s important to know their basic function because often problems can be specific to the heating source.



In the electric model, a thermostat on the side of the machine detects the temperature of the water in the tank. When the temperature needs to rise electricity flows to a heating element suspended in the water.



Gas models also use a thermostat device — typically with a mercury sensor at the tip and an additional sensor called a thermocouple. The thermocouple detects whether the pilot light is on and controls the flow of gas.



When the thermostat drops below the appropriate level gas is released which becomes ignited by the pilot light. The flame heats the bottom of the water tank which causes hot water to rise and cold water to drop.



This natural circulation continues until the water reaches the desired temperature. Then, the thermostat triggers the gas control valve to shut off the flow of gas.
